EDITORS COMMENTS
Capturing the electrifying essence of Freddie Mercury, this iconic print takes us back to a legendary moment in music history. In the summer of 1986, at St James Park in Newcastle, the enigmatic frontman of the rock group Queen commanded the stage with his unparalleled talent and magnetic presence. With microphone in hand and voice soaring through the night air, Freddie mesmerized thousands of fans who had gathered to witness his extraordinary performance. In this snapshot frozen in time, we see Freddie Mercury at his absolute best – pouring his heart and soul into every lyric sung. His clenched fist symbolizes not only his passion for music but also serves as a testament to his unwavering determination to entertain and connect with audiences on a profound level. As he effortlessly commands attention under the spotlight, it becomes clear why he is regarded as one of pop culture's most beloved icons. Photographer Peter Stone has masterfully captured Freddie's larger-than-life persona during this unforgettable concert from July 1986. This image transports us back to an era when Queen reigned supreme over the music scene, leaving an indelible mark on both their contemporaries and future generations alike. This stunning print serves as a timeless tribute to Freddie Mercury's unmatched talent and enduring legacy within the world of music.
